Can solar PV power be used for telecommunication?
Solar PV power is ideally suited for telecommunication applications such as local telephone exchange, radio and TV broadcasting, microwave and other forms of electronic communication links. This is because, in most telecommunication application, storage batteries are already in use and the electrical system is basically DC.
What are the applications of solar panels & photovoltaics?
There are many practical applications for solar panels or photovoltaics. From the fields of the agricultural industry as a power source for irrigation to its usage in remote health care facilities to refrigerate medical supplies.
What are some innovative applications of PV technology?
Two innovative applications of PV technology are examined here. It is, namely, PV parking lot canopies and PV noise barriers. These inventive solutions not only utilize solar energy but they also serve practical purposes in urban environments.

Is solar photovoltaics ready for the future?
Solar photovoltaics (PV) is a mature technology ready to contribute to this challenge. Throughout the last decade, a higher capacity of solar PV was installed globally than any other power-generation technology and cumulative capacity at the end of 2019 accounted for more than 600 GW.
